Robert Samuelson: The crisis in Greece is the welfare state's death spiral. "This isn't Greece's problem alone, and that's why its crisis has  rattled global stock markets and threatens economic recovery. Virtually  every advanced nation, including the United States, faces the same prospect. Aging  populations have been promised huge health and retirement benefits,  which countries haven't fully covered with taxes. The reckoning has  arrived in Greece, but it awaits most wealthy societies."
